Reading Apprenticeship®
Systematic Review Protocol for English Language Arts Interventions

Reading Apprenticeship® had potentially positive effects on science achievement and grade point average for students in grade 9 compared with business-as-usual instruction in core or elective courses. Reading Apprenticeship® had uncertain effects on achievement in life sciences, social studies, literacy, reading comprehension, vocabulary, and mathematics.
Reading Apprenticeship® is a professional development program that aims to help teachers improve their students’ literacy skills. The program also aims to improve student social-emotional learning outcomes such as belonging, social awareness, growth mindset, and self-efficacy. Reading Apprenticeship® trains teachers to model reading comprehension strategies and help students practice these strategies in their classrooms.
